83 Camaro Wiper/washer wiring problem

We recent put a steering column from a 89 iroc (with wiper delay) in my 83 (no wiper delay). We've connected the wires as follows.
Body - Column
Black to White
Pink to Pink
Purple to Gray
gray to green
green to purple

no matter which ON position the switch is in the fluid is always pumping

So if anyone can help with this mind twister. that would be great.

Re: 83 Camaro Wiper/washer wiring problem

I ran into the same thing. Its wont work with the newer style switch. The best thing to do is either swap in the 83 switch or get the wiper motor out of the 89. But the bolt holes dont line up so some modification is needed. The 89 is a power side switch and the 83 motor is ground side switched.

Re: 83 Camaro Wiper/washer wiring problem

You're kinda' out of luck.

The 82-83 wiper system is very different that then later years. There is no interchanging an 82-83 wiper motor with other years because IIRC a later motor will not mount properly to the firewall.

The best way for you to proceed is to obtain and install the proper 82-83steering column ( or POSSSIBLY installing 82-83 steering coulum guts into your 89 column,... & I don't KNOW that would work !)
